Output 814d05f2931c0e59dcca8e7524198d6cf0298b566527d3d66c573011520138cb:1

value
20382409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8968763e007e2ef05b5a7e702e10333858cfb58a OP_EQUAL
address
3EDZdxqFY4zmiz2CD8JhYWcbSQKSSzbApF
transaction
814d05f2931c0e59dcca8e7524198d6cf0298b566527d3d66c573011520138cb
confirmations
353522
spent
true